Regular Maintenance Checks
Regular maintenance is crucial for the longevity of your Fiat Panda. Here are some key checks to perform:
- Oil Changes: Change the engine oil every 5,000 to 7,500 miles to keep the engine running smoothly.
- Fluid Levels: Regularly check and top up fluids such as coolant, brake fluid, and power steering fluid.
- Brake Inspection: Inspect brake pads and discs for wear and replace them as necessary.
- Tire Maintenance: Check tire pressure monthly and rotate tires every 5,000 miles.

Engine Care
The engine is the heart of your Fiat Panda, and taking care of it is essential for performance. Follow these tips:
- Air Filter Replacement: Replace the air filter every 15,000 to 30,000 miles to ensure optimal airflow.
- Battery Maintenance: Check battery terminals for corrosion and ensure a secure connection.
- Belts and Hoses: Inspect belts and hoses for wear and replace them as needed to prevent breakdowns.

Seasonal Preparations
Preparing your Fiat Panda for seasonal changes can prevent issues and ensure safety. Here are some tips for each season:
- Winter: Check antifreeze levels, replace wiper blades, and ensure your tires are suitable for winter conditions.
- Summer: Monitor coolant levels and check the air conditioning system for optimal performance.
- Fall: Inspect the battery and consider a thorough cleaning before winter sets in.
